<a name="manual"></a> KaTrain
KaTrain is a tool for analyzing games and playing go with AI feedback from KataGo:
- Review your games to find the moves that were most costly in terms of points lost.
- Play against AI and get immediate feedback on mistakes with option to retry.
- Play against a wide range of weakened versions of AI with various styles.
- Automatically generate focused SGF reviews which show your biggest mistakes.

<a name="kata"></a> Configuring KataGo
KaTrain comes pre-packaged with a working KataGo (OpenCL version) for Windows, Linux, and pre-M1 Mac operating systems, and the rather old 15 block model.
To change the model, open 'General and Engine settings' in the application and 'Download models'. You can then select the model you want from the dropdown menu.
To change the katago binary, e.g. to the Eigen/CPU version if you don't have a GPU, click 'Download KataGo versions'. You can then select the KataGo binary from the dropdown menu. There are also CUDA and TensorRT versions available on the KataGo release site. Particularly the latter may offer much better performance on NVIDIA GPUs, but will be harder to set up: see here for more details.
Finally, you can override the entire command used to start the analysis engine, which can be useful for connecting to a remote server. Do keep in mind that KaTrain uses the analysis engine of KataGo, and not the GTP engine.
<a name="ai"></a> Play against AI
- Select the players in the main menu, or under 'New Game'.
- In a teaching game, KaTrain will analyze your moves and automatically undo those that are sufficiently bad.
- When playing against AI, note that the "Undo" button will undo both the AI's last move and yours.
Instant feedback
The dots on the move indicate how many points were lost by that move.
- The colour indicates the size of the mistake according to KataGo
- The size indicates if the mistake was actually punished. Going from fully punished at maximal size, to no actual effect on the score at minimal size.
In short, if you are a weaker player you should mostly focus on large dots that are red or purple, while stronger players can pay more attention to smaller mistakes. If you want to hide some colours on the board, or not output details for them in SGFs,you can do so under 'Configure Teacher'.
AIs
This section describes the available AIs.
In the 'AI settings', settings which have been tested and calibrated are at the top and have a lighter color, changing these will show an estimate of rank. This estimate should be reasonably accurate as long as you have not changed the other settings.
- Recommended options for serious play include:
- KataGo is full KataGo, above professional level. The analysis and feedback given is always based on this full strength KataGo AI.
- Calibrated Rank Bot was calibrated on various bots (e.g. GnuGo and Pachi at different strength settings) to play a balanced game from the opening to the endgame without making serious (DDK) blunders. Further discussion can be found here and here.
- Simple Style Prefers moves that solidify both player's territory, leading to relatively simpler moves.
- Legacy options which were developed earlier include:
- ScoreLoss is KataGo analyzing as usual, but choosing from potential moves depending on the expected score loss, leading to a varied style with mostly small mistakes.
- Policy uses the top move from the policy network (it's 'shape sense' without reading).
- Policy Weighted picks a random move weighted by the policy, leading to a varied style with mostly small mistakes, and occasional blunders due to a lack of reading.
- Blinded Policy picks a number of moves at random and play the best move among them, being effectively 'blind' to part of the board each turn. Calibrated rank is based on the same idea, and recommended over this option.
- Options that are more on the 'fun and experimental' side include:
- Variants of Blinded Policy, which use the same basic strategy, but with a twist:
- Local Style will consider mostly moves close to the last move.
- Tenuki Style will consider mostly moves away from the last move.
